The 2018 Los Angeles Angels season was the 58th season of the Angels franchise and the 53rd in Anaheim (all of them at Angel Stadium). The Angels began the season on March 29 against the Oakland Athletics and ended the season on September 30 also against the A's. Manager Mike Scioscia retired at the end of the season.
